1. Material Composition: P235GH is a non-alloy quality steel grade defined in the EN 10216-2 standard. It is primarily composed of carbon, manganese, silicon, and phosphorus, with trace amounts of sulfur and other elements. The controlled composition ensures its suitability for high-temperature applications.

2. Seamless Construction: EN 10216-2 P235GH pipes are manufactured using a seamless process, which means they are free from any longitudinal or transverse welds. This construction method not only enhances their strength but also ensures a smooth inner surface, reducing friction and resistance in fluid transportation.

3. Elevated Temperature Service: These pipes are specifically designed for use in applications involving elevated temperatures. They are commonly utilized in industries such as power generation, petrochemical, and boiler manufacturing, where the material needs to withstand high heat and pressure conditions.

4. Mechanical Properties: P235GH exhibits good mechanical properties, making it suitable for the intended applications. It has a minimum yield strength of 235 megapascals (MPa) and a minimum tensile strength of 360 to 500 MPa, depending on the wall thickness of the pipe.

5. Versatile Applications: Due to its elevated-temperature capabilities, P235GH pipes find application in a range of industrial processes. They are commonly used in the construction of boilers, heat exchangers, and pressure vessels, where the ability to handle high-pressure steam or hot gases is essential.

6. Compliance with Standards: EN 10216-2 P235GH pipes conform to European standards, ensuring their quality, performance, and safety. They are manufactured in accordance with stringent production and testing requirements, making them reliable for critical applications.

7. Corrosion Resistance: While P235GH is not a corrosion-resistant material like stainless steel, it can be used in environments where corrosion is not a primary concern. Proper maintenance and protective coatings can extend the lifespan of these pipes in less aggressive environments.

Carbon Steel Pipe EN 10216-2 P235GH is a seamless, non-alloy steel pipe designed for elevated temperature service. Its composition, mechanical properties, and compliance with European standards make it a reliable choice for industries where the ability to withstand high temperatures and pressures is crucial. Whether in boiler manufacturing, power generation, or other industrial applications, P235GH plays a vital role in ensuring efficient and safe operations.

Chemical Composition of EN 10216-2 P235GH Pipe

Steel grades EN10216-2 CHEMICAL COMPOSITION (LADLE ANALYSIS)
C% max Si% max Mn% max P% max S% max Cr% max Mo% max Ni% max Al.cał% min Cu% max Nb% max Ti% max V% max Cr+ Cu+ Mo+ Ni% MAX
P195GH 0.13 0.35 0.70 0.025 0.020 0.30 0.08 0.30 ≥ 0.020 0.30 0.010 0.040 0.02 0.70
P235GH 0.16 0.35 1,20 0.025 0.020 0.30 0.08 0.30 ≥ 0.020 0.30 0.010 0.040 0.02 0.70
P265GH 0.20 0.40 1,40 0.025 0.020 0.30 0.08 0.30 ≥ 0.020 0.30 0.010 0.040 0.02 0.70
16Mo3 0.12- 0.20 0.35 0.40- 0.70 0.025 0.020 0.30 0.25- 0.35 0.30 ≥ 0.020 0.30 - - - -
14MoV6-3 0.10- 0.15 0.15- 0.35 0.40- 0.70 0.025 0.020 0.30- 0.60 0.50- 0.70 0.30 ≥ 0.020 0.30 - 0.22-0.28 - -
13CrMo4-5 0.15 0.50- 1,00 0.30- 0.60 0.025 0.020 1,00- 1,50 0.45- 0.65 0.30 ≥ 0.020 0.30 - - - -
10CrMo9-10 0.10- 0.17 0.35 0.40- 0.70 0.025 0.020 0.70- 1,15 0.40- 0.60 0.30 ≥ 0.020 0.30 - - - -
